Obituary for Kenneth Martin Schwab
Kenneth Martin Schwab, 94, of Morton passed away Saturday, August 20, 2022, at his residence.

He was born January 12, 1928, in Peoria to Ferdinand and Gertrude Rose Janssen Schwab. His parents and brother, Robert F. Schwab preceded him in death.

He is survived by his daughter, Tonya (Mark) Schwab-Nagler; grandson, Phillip Schwab; great-granddaughter, Addy; granddaughter, Kayla (Tyler) Bucco; great-granddaughter, Sloane; grandson, Kyle Nagler; daughter, Tiffany Thompson; grandson, Dalton (Katie) Roth, great-grandsons, Braydon, and Ryker; grandson, Devan Libby and fiancée, Sherry Swartz.

Ken was born and raised in the Peoria area. He grew up playing baseball and working at his family’s business, Schwab’s Dairy. Ken graduated from Bradley University. He was part of the most successful baseball team that went 30-5 in 1948 and was later inducted into the greater Peoria Sports Hall of Fame. After graduating, he was asked to try out for the St. Louis Browns baseball team. He made the team but chose to stay with the family dairy business that his grandfather started in the early 1900s. From there, he served in the Korean War where he was also part of the U.S. Army baseball team. Once he returned from war, he moved to Chicago to continue his education in advertising and art. After retiring in 1979, Ken continued to play baseball at least 3 days a week until he was 88 years old. He loved baseball and softball, but eventually had to hang up his cleats. Another thing Ken loved was the stock market; he inspired his grandkids to have interest and invest as well. Ken lived his dream life doing the things he loved. He was always smiling and never complained. He will be missed by his family and all who knew him.
